Size - version 19#
This page documents version 19 of operator Size. See Size for the latest version (since version 25).
Domain:
ai.onnxSince version: 19
Takes a tensor as input and outputs a int64 scalar that equals to the total number of elements of the input tensor.
Inputs
data (T): An input tensor.
Outputs
size (T1): Total number of elements of the input tensor
Type Constraints
T: Input tensor can be of arbitrary type. Allowed types: tensor(bfloat16), tensor(bool), tensor(complex128), tensor(complex64), tensor(double), tensor(float), tensor(float16), tensor(float8e4m3fn), tensor(float8e4m3fnuz), tensor(float8e5m2), tensor(float8e5m2fnuz), tensor(int16), tensor(int32), tensor(int64), tensor(int8), tensor(string), tensor(uint16), tensor(uint32), tensor(uint64), tensor(uint8).
T1: Constrain output to int64 tensor, which should be a scalar though. Allowed types: tensor(int64).
Differences with previous version (13)#
SchemaDiff: Size (domain 'ai.onnx')
old version: 13
new version: 19
breaking: no
Type constraints:
changed ‘T’: added types: [‘tensor(float8e4m3fn)’, ‘tensor(float8e4m3fnuz)’, ‘tensor(float8e5m2)’, ‘tensor(float8e5m2fnuz)’]
